Swords Dance up, then either attack or, if they don't switch to a pseudo-hazer, Baton Pass to something and let them steal the show. Hidden Power Bug has STAB, but Hidden Power Rock can hit Flying stuff, making them wary to Whirlwind. Return in general, Wing Attack for something like Heracross.
Other Options
Scyther could run Endure / Reversal well; although it has no STAB, 200 base power is good and coupled with Swords Dance could be hard to stop, and it is immune to Spikes. Counter is handy for something cocky that tries to Drill Peck you instead of using Whirlwind or something.

Counters
Scyther is fast and powerful, but it can't avoid the fact that it is a Bug / Flying-type, and therefore has a plethora of weaknesses. Most Fire-types do well, especially the Flying ones like Moltres and Charizard and the defensive ones like Magcargo; watch out for Hidden Power Rock, though. Rock-types resist Wing Attack and Return and hit Scyther's quadruple weakness, meaning Rhydon, Golem, and Tyranitar (if Hidden Power Bug is absent) are excellent. Aerodactyl even has the benefit of outrunning it. Sturdy Poison and Steel-types, including Weezing, Muk, Skarmory, and Steelix, are resistant to Hidden Power Bug and not weak to any one of Scyther's attacks. Skarmory and Steelix get special mention for being able to phaze Scyther before it can Baton Pass anything.
